  1. I have recorded two airings of the same show onto my PVR. They are as MTS files which I've separated as MPV and AC3. I'm looking for a program that I can use to cut out the commercials and replace the bad frames from the re-airing without re-encode as unlikely as that seems. Any feedback would be much appreciated.

    Since you mention MPV I assume MPEG video. I would convert the MTS to MPG with FFmpeg and edit with Mpg2Cut2:

    ffmpeg.exe -i "input.mts" -f vob -codec copy -async 48000 "output.mpg"

    Mpg2Cut2 is not frame accurate. You can cut at GOP boundaries. You will have to pay for an editor if you need to cut on specific frames.

    Smart Cutter is the cheaper option, and VideoReDo is the expensive option, but the VideoReDo trial may be all you need for a one-time project.
